On Disable fibre port when received signal data is low Off Do not disable fibre port when received signal level is low Test mode switch On not used Off normal operation 8 Standby Operation When a channel is not enabled for standby operation only a single communication path is required from end to end Only the main port for that channel is to be interconnected between the RFL SHFI M module and the TUDA card When a channel is enabled for standby operation two parallel communication paths are required from end to end and both the main and standby ports are to be interconnected between the RFL SHFI M module and the TUDA card Operation of standby function Standby path enabled When both main and standby paths are available comms are always transmitted across the main path Should the main path become unavailable comms is immediately switched to the standby path When the main path is restored to operation for a period in excess of approx 15 seconds comms reverts to the main path The switch time i e the period for which there is no valid comms end to end is less than 50ms in either direction RFL SHFI M Module User Manual Page 9 of 13 RFL Communications plc 2014 All rights reserved The information contained in this document is the property of RFL Communications plc and is supplied without liability for errors or omissions Issue A 27 08 14 9 Milegate channel configuration TUDA This configuration appli

10. ible with the standards for Class 1 laser products Each channel is equipped with one SFP small form pluggable cages to accept a suitable multimode 1000Base SX SFP transceiver The SFP transceivers are equipped with duplex LC connectors 62 5 125 um or 50 125 um fibre and as with the SHFI the connectors are angled down to allow the fibre patchleads to be accommodated behind the Milegate front cover It is not necessary to fit a transceiver to a channel that is not in use Any transceiver used with the SHFI M has to be suitable for the low data rates that are utilised RFL supply a specific SFP part no CT 0155NSP which has been tested and proved to be Suitable over the data rate ranges encountered other SFPs may also be suitable but have not been tested oe K el sel C37 94 Compliant SFP Refer to Section 11 for optical data RFL SHFI M Module User Manual Page 4 of 13 RFL Communications plc 2014 All rights reserved The information contained in this document is the property of RFL Communications plc and is supplied without liability for errors or omissions Issue A 27 08 14 4 Digital Interface The V11 X24 ports on the RFL C37 94 SHFI M module are identical to the ports on the Keymile TUDA card DTE V11 X24 channels 1 4 Pin assignments on the RFL SHFI M and the TUDA 36 pin connector as follows Fat eT Ae chanal 4 a E im Chanal 2 Zi 25 26 27 25m 208 Chanal 1 30m 31
